Invention Grant
- Patent Title: Sustaining session connections
- Patent Title (中): 维持会话连接
-
Application No.: US10881251Application Date: 2004-06-30
-
Publication No.: US07962623B2Publication Date: 2011-06-14
- Inventor: James Evan Undery , Mark Markaryan
- Applicant: James Evan Undery , Mark Markaryan
- Applicant Address: US WA Redmond
- Assignee: Microsoft Corporation
- Current Assignee: Microsoft Corporation
- Current Assignee Address: US WA Redmond
- Agency: Merchant & Gould P.C.
- Main IPC: G06F15/16
- IPC: G06F15/16 ; H04L12/28

Abstract:
In an embodiment, techniques for sustaining session connections are provided. The techniques send heartbeat messages when not sending a message may cause the session connection to close because of a timeout condition. Heartbeat messages are valid transport layer messages that will be ignored by protocols at higher levels of a data communications stack. As an example, the techniques may send a TCP message containing only a carriage return and line feed (“CRLF”) in its payload. Because the TCP layer considers a message containing only a CRLF to be a valid TCP message, intermediary computing devices such as proxy servers may not interpret heartbeat messages as “keep alive” messages, and may sustain session connections.
Public/Granted literature
- US20060020707A1 Sustaining session connections Public/Granted day:2006-01-26
Information query